Buzzagogo, ManukaGuard top buyers’ picks at ECRM’s cough, cold session

Buzzagogo won the Drug Store News Buyers’ Choice Award during ECRM’s Cough, Cold, Preventative & Allergy session, and ManukaGuard was a finalist.
2/18/2022

Buzzagogo won the Drug Store News Buyers’ Choice Award for its Pediatric Cold Bee Gone for Kids during ECRM’s Cough, Cold, Preventative & Allergy session held earlier this month. ManukaGuard was a finalist for its Cough & Throat Syrup.

The products were selected from dozens of entries submitted by participating suppliers. Buyers were able to evaluate each entry and cast their votes based on product packaging and innovation via the Drug Store News-branded Buyers Choice Awards section of the ECRM Connect platform.

“Consumers are increasingly aware of the ingredients they put on and into their bodies, and many are looking for natural solutions to today’s common ailments,” Craig Chmielowicz, senior vice president of health and beauty care for ECRM said. “The two Buyers’ Choice Award winners each tap into the healing powers of honey to help prevent and treat the symptoms of colds. Congratulations to both winners.”

Buzzagogo, based out of Nottingham, New Hampshire, was founded by Joyce Dales in 2011 in order to protect her medically fragile family members.

Its first product, Cold Bee Gone, a homeopathic remedy embedded in super honeys, was originally sold regionally in small general stores, and has since expanded its product line to include Allergy Bee Gone and has grown to over 12,000 points of distribution.

Cold Bee Gone for Kids is a homeopathic remedy embedded in a proprietary, super honey blend that is swabbed in the nose to relieve symptoms, fight germs, and strengthen the nasal biome. According to the company, the nose is the first line of defense against germs, and it’s meant to be full of moisture and beneficial bacteria.

ManukaGuard’s Co-Founders, Gavin Gear and Brett Edmonds launched the company with the goal of bringing natural alternatives to conventional medicines.

Its first two products – a cough and throat syrup and a heartburn, acid indigestion liquid – use medical-grade manuka honey for its myriad healing benefits, and based on their success the company later followed up with the launch of its Sinus Nasal Spray.

ManukaGuard’s Cough & Throat Syrup uses all-natural drug free ingredients combined with the medical grade manuka honey to stop coughs and help children suffering from strep throat. Medical grade manuka honey supports a strong immune system, reduces irritation in the throat and soothes coughs associated with hoarseness, dry throat, and environmental contaminants.
